Combination Pair ID: 401
Pair Name Curcumin, Temozolomide
Phytochemical Name Curcumin
Anticancer drug Name Temozolomide
Disease Info [ICD-11: 2A00] Glioblastoma multiforme Investigative
Regulate Info Down-regulation Heat shock protein beta-1 Expression
Result We showed for the first time that exosomes released from drug-treated U87 cells could be a new therapeutic approach in glioblastoma, and could reduce the side effects produced by drugs alone. This concept needs to be further examined in animal models before clinical trials could be considered.
